diff options
author | Jonathan Gathman <jonathan.gathman@att.com> | 2019-01-22 12:17:06 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2019-01-22 12:17:06 +0000 |
commit | a5bcce655e339151445fbce2c129687e3bc8610a (patch) | |
tree | eecae9c6a801fd913d825bb3e29e0a943a307dbd /auth/auth-cass | |
parent | 061beab89414fa7c855f6356a407e6ace36f438a (diff) | |
parent | 47ec53e7f982e8d75c7a70810d51bb094980b699 (diff) |
Merge "Sonar Fix: ConfigDAO.java"
Diffstat (limited to 'auth/auth-cass')
-rw-r--r-- | auth/auth-cass/src/main/java/org/onap/aaf/auth/dao/cass/ConfigDAO.java | 16 |
1 files changed, 9 insertions, 7 deletions
diff --git a/auth/auth-cass/src/main/java/org/onap/aaf/auth/dao/cass/ConfigDAO.java b/auth/auth-cass/src/main/java/org/onap/aaf/auth/dao/cass/ConfigDAO.java index 398e7323..9f402adc 100644 --- a/auth/auth-cass/src/main/java/org/onap/aaf/auth/dao/cass/ConfigDAO.java +++ b/auth/auth-cass/src/main/java/org/onap/aaf/auth/dao/cass/ConfigDAO.java @@ -3,6 +3,8 @@ * org.onap.aaf * =========================================================================== * Copyright (c) 2018 AT&T Intellectual Property. All rights reserved. + * + * Modifications Copyright (C) 2018-19 IBM. * =========================================================================== *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-43,21 +45,21 @@ import com.datastax.driver.core.Row; * Date: 6/25/18 */ public class ConfigDAO extends CassDAOImpl<AuthzTrans,ConfigDAO.Data> { - public static final String TABLE = "config"; + public static final String TABLE_NAME = "config"; public static final int CACHE_SEG = 0x40; // yields segment 0x0-0x3F + public static final int KEYLIMIT = 2; private PSInfo psName; public ConfigDAO(AuthzTrans trans, Cluster cluster, String keyspace) throws APIException, IOException { - super(trans, ConfigDAO.class.getSimpleName(),cluster, keyspace, Data.class,TABLE, readConsistency(trans,TABLE), writeConsistency(trans,TABLE)); + super(trans, ConfigDAO.class.getSimpleName(),cluster, keyspace, Data.class,TABLE_NAME, readConsistency(trans,TABLE_NAME), writeConsistency(trans,TABLE_NAME)); init(trans); } public ConfigDAO(AuthzTrans trans, AbsCassDAO<AuthzTrans,?> aDao) throws APIException, IOException { - super(trans, ConfigDAO.class.getSimpleName(),aDao, Data.class,TABLE, readConsistency(trans,TABLE), writeConsistency(trans,TABLE)); + super(trans, ConfigDAO.class.getSimpleName(),aDao, Data.class,TABLE_NAME, readConsistency(trans,TABLE_NAME), writeConsistency(trans,TABLE_NAME)); init(trans); } - - public static final int KEYLIMIT = 2; + public static class Data { public String name; public String tag; @@ -113,9 +115,9 @@ public class ConfigDAO extends CassDAOImpl<AuthzTrans,ConfigDAO.Data> { } private void init(AuthzTrans trans) throws APIException, IOException { - String[] helpers = setCRUD(trans, TABLE, Data.class, ConfigLoader.deflt); + String[] helpers = setCRUD(trans, TABLE_NAME, Data.class, ConfigLoader.deflt); - psName = new PSInfo(trans, SELECT_SP + helpers[FIELD_COMMAS] + " FROM " + TABLE + + psName = new PSInfo(trans, SELECT_SP + helpers[FIELD_COMMAS] + " FROM " + TABLE_NAME + " WHERE name = ?", ConfigLoader.deflt,readConsistency); } |